Summary

The Michigan State club hockey team begins its season this fall following the death of co-captain Preston Korytkowski. Korytkowski, 22, died in a car crash in Virginia on August 15. A computer science engineering major and four-year veteran of the program, Korytkowski served as an on-ice leader and mentor for younger teammates. Head coach James Martin and fellow players described him as a hardworking presence who prioritized team success. To honor his legacy, the team will wear helmet decals throughout the upcoming season. A memorial game is scheduled against DePaul on December 5 at Munn Ice Arena.
